BAE Systems to Acquire Satellite Manufacturer Ball Aerospace for .6 Billion

BAE Systems, a UK-based defence contractor, has announced its plans to acquire satellite manufacturer Ball Aerospace for .6 billion in cash. Ball Aerospace, headquartered in Colorado, specializes in building satellite buses, instruments, and sensors for spacecraft. Its products are not limited to space technologies, as it also provides communication, navigation, and identification antenna suites for the Lockheed Martin F-35 Lightning II Joint Strike Fighter, as well as the ship-based SeaSparrow/Stalker long-range sensor system used for threat detection. Its diverse customer base includes the US Department of Defense, US Intelligence Community, and NASA.

During a conference call, BAE Systems chief executive Charles Woodburn expressed excitement about the acquisition, stating that it presents a unique opportunity to add a high-quality, technology-focused business to BAE Systems’ existing multidomain portfolio. The company was particularly impressed by the recent and projected growth rates of Ball Aerospace, which saw its annual revenue nearly double in the last five years to .2 billion, and is expected to potentially reach billion by the end of the decade.

Woodburn emphasized the rarity of a business with such strong growth prospects becoming available, adding that BAE Systems had been interested in acquiring Ball Aerospace for some time.

Ball Corporation, the parent company of Ball Aerospace, stated that the decision to sell the business was aimed at reducing debt and focusing on its core activity of manufacturing aluminium cans for beverages and consumer products. The sale of Ball Aerospace follows their announcement in June that they were considering options for their Aerospace business.

The acquisition of Ball Aerospace will allow BAE Systems to further expand its presence in the rapidly growing space market and enhance its technological capabilities.
